🚨 2010 Nissan GT-R: Emergency Neutral

The 2010 GT-R (R35 generation) uses a console-mounted sequential-style lever controlling a 6-speed dual-clutch transmission with electronic shift control.

⚠️ Chock the wheels first — neutral means the car can roll. Set the parking brake while you work, never stand downhill of the vehicle, and try a 12-volt jump before any override: power fixes most stuck-in-park problems instantly.

The procedure

  1. Ensure the parking brake is engaged and the vehicle is on level ground.
  2. Attempt to turn the ignition to ON position using the Intelligent Key (press START button twice without pressing brake) if battery has any residual charge.
  3. If power is available, press and hold the brake pedal.
  4. Locate the shift-lock override release: it is a small covered slot located on the right side of the shifter base, near the bottom of the center console trim surrounding the shifter.
  5. Remove the small rubber or plastic cap covering the override slot.
  6. Insert a flathead screwdriver or similar tool into the slot and push down firmly while simultaneously moving the shifter rearward to Neutral position.
  7. The shifter should release from Park and move to Neutral.
Shift-lock override location
Small covered slot on the right side of the shifter base, near the bottom of the center console trim
With zero electrical power
With zero 12V battery power, the GT-R's electronic dual-clutch transmission presents challenges. The shift-lock override mechanism is mechanical and will release the shifter itself, but the DCT may not mechanically disengage without power. In a true dead-battery situation, you MUST use a flatbed tow truck with all four wheels off the ground or wheel dollies under the rear wheels. Do NOT attempt to roll the vehicle in Neutral with a dead DCT – serious transmission damage can occur. If you must move the car a few feet (onto a flatbed), the override will allow shifter movement, but minimize any rolling distance.
